how do mutations contribute to new phenotype

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 04-06-2021

Answer:

Mutations. A mutation is a random change in DNA which therefore affects a gene and/or chromosome . ... If a mutation causes a new phenotype that makes an organisms better suited to a particular environment, it can lead to rapid change in the characteristics of the individuals in that species.
